What are mobile service technicians?

Mobile service technicians are professionals who travel to a customer's location to diagnose, repair, and maintain equipment, vehicles, or devices, rather than working from a fixed service center. They often work in industries such as automotive repair, electronics, or appliance servicing. Their primary advantage is providing convenient, on-site support, saving customers the hassle of transporting products. Mobile service technicians typically bring the necessary tools and parts with them to complete most jobs during their visit.

What are some of the most common challenges faced by Mobile Service Technicians, and how can they be addressed on the job?

Mobile Service Technicians often encounter challenges such as diagnosing complex issues on-site without access to a full workshop, managing tight schedules, and adapting to different working environments. To address these, it's important to stay organized, keep up-to-date with technical training, and maintain a well-stocked service vehicle. Communication skills are also crucial, as technicians regularly interact with customers and coordinate with office staff to ensure efficient service delivery.

Getlabs is the leading platform for at-home diagnostics.

Healthcare organizations use Getlabs to send mobile phlebotomists to patients' homes and collect labs, vitals, and advanced diagnostics. By leveraging Getlabs, partners can improve patient adherence and close gaps in care with same-day, nationwide availability.

Our team has raised $50M from strategic investors including the two largest diagnostic laboratories in the United States, Labcorp and Quest. Getlabs' mission is to save lives by expanding access to diagnostics for everyone.

About the role:
We are currently seeking a PRN Mobile Phlebotomist interested in joining a high-growth stage startup with strong experience in working in hospitals, in office, or mobile environments. Candidates must maintain a high standard of excellence with minimal supervision. 

The PRN shift is 5am-1pm, you must be available a minimum of 3 days a week between Monday and Friday to work the 5am-1pm.

Above all, we are seeking candidates who are friendly, empathetic, compassionate, and genuinely care about patients. Although we provide mobile phlebotomy, we see ourselves as a patient experience company first and foremost. For that reason, we believe the quality of our specialists is the secret sauce for Getlabs. Every interaction with patients is an opportunity to deliver a thoughtful and amazing experience.

Please check out this Day in the life of Getlabs phlebotomist video!
At Getlabs, you will:
  • Visit patients in their home or office, drive to and from appointments (in your own vehicle), process specimens with a centrifuge that plugs into your car, drop samples off at patient service centers or laboratories
  • Follow safe and accurate blood collection procedures and processing of specimens, with a high degree of accuracy
  • Ability to adapt in a rapid high-growth environment
  • Maintain close communication with the operations and patient experience team during business hours
  • As PRN, you will confirm your availability to your leader every Friday for the week ahead or weeks ahead, if possible). 
  • Based on the availability that you have submitted, your leader will either schedule you in advance or call you as needed for shifts that fall within your availability
  • As a PRN, the expectation is that you are available a minimum of three (3) days a week during the hours of 5am-1pm ("Expected Shifts") between Monday and Friday. You are eligible to work up to 29 hours a week but are not guaranteed any hours in a PRN role
What we are looking for:
  • Phlebotomy certification from an accredited agency
  • 1 year of phlebotomy experience (mobile phlebotomy experience preferred)
  • Experience processing samples
  • Certification from a national agency such as American Medical Technologists (AMT), American Society for Clinical Pathology (ASCP), or National Center for Competency Testing (NCCT)
  • Proven track record in providing exceptional customer service
  • Strong communication skills; both written and verbal
  • Ability to work independently or in a team environment under minimal supervision
  • Reliable transportation and clean driving record
  • Proof of first shot of Covid-19 Vaccine by 30 days of employment
  • Bonus Qualifications: Fluent in Spanish
